Top 5 Baseball Games on iOS in the Middle East: Q1 2024 Performance
Discover the performance trends of the top 5 baseball games on iOS in the Middle East during Q1 2024, including downloads, revenue, and active users.
Throughout the first quarter of 2024, the top 5 baseball games on iOS in the Middle East showcased varied performance trends in terms of weekly downloads, revenue, and active users. Here's a detailed look at their metrics.
Baseball Clash: Real-time game from Miniclip.com saw its weekly revenue fluctuate, starting at approximately $1.1K in early January and peaking at $1.4K by the end of February. Weekly downloads experienced a downward trend, beginning with 201 and ending with 119. Active users ranged from 575 at the start of the quarter to 554 by the end of March.
MLB 9 Innings 24 by Com2uS Corp. had a notable spike in weekly revenue in early February, reaching $1.5K, but generally stayed below $500 for the rest of the quarter. Downloads were minimal, with a slight increase to 10 in the last week of March. Active users were recorded at 27 by the end of the quarter.
Homerun Clash from HAEGIN Co., Ltd. maintained a steady revenue stream, closing the quarter at $246 in the last week of March. Downloads were almost non-existent, with only a couple of instances of 1 download per week. Active users decreased from 78 at the start of January to 34 by the end of March.
Flick Home Run ! by infinity pocket showed consistent weekly revenue, peaking at $101 in mid-March. However, there were no downloads recorded throughout the quarter, and no active user data was provided.
Baseball Boy! by Voodoo had a relatively stable revenue trend, ending the quarter at $71. Weekly downloads varied, peaking at 19 in mid-March. Active user data was not available, indicating potential challenges in user retention.
